Ill be heading for a few trekks in central asia during the summer (mid July - mid August) and we are now checking our gears. I've thought of taking the following gear and Id be glad to hear some feedback from others
Clothes
1 merino wool underlayer
comfortable underpants (4-5?)
1 long sleeve tshirt
2-3 dry-fit tshirts
fleece or small down jacket
hiking pants (water repellent)
perhaps 1 more very ligth pants
rain/wind proof jacket
gloves (in between simple wool and mittens)
rain pant
beanie
neck warmer
4-5 pairs of hiking socks (from light to moderate warm)
hiking boot
papete
sun hat
sunglasses
quick dry towel (microfiber)
hiking sticks
water bottle (can be just a plastic one bought there)
head lamp and extra batteries
survival blanket
sleeping bag (-1 comfort)
camping mattress
mini pillow
Common
tent
sun block
cooking stove, pot, dishes, cups
salt
water purifying tabs
dry food
dry meat
sugar for water
wire to dry cloths
gps
gps batteries (loads of it)
duck tape
washing powder
detergent for cleaning hands
toothpaste, soap and shampoo (toothbrushes are individual =D)
compass
knife
Common to be bought there:[\u]
powder milk, powder chocolate
cereal for breakfast
nuts/cereal bars
I have been a bit unsure about the rain pants. It seems that the region is pretty dry and that rain is usually short and clothes would dry fast. What do you think?
